DBSK Performs “Humanoids” for Music Core Comeback

After revealing their first comeback performance of “Humanoids” last weekend on Inkgiayo, DBSK continues with their comeback stages and performed on Music Core today.

“Humanoids” is a hybrid electronic track with experimental sound. It contains the message that the new generation should continue to move forward for a better future.

The song is also the title track to the duo’s new repackaged album. Along with the title track, “Humanoids,” the other new track is “Here I Stand,” which is another exciting dance number with electronic sounds.